Top Strategies For Capital Gains Advice

Investing in the stock market can be a lucrative way to build wealth over time. However, one aspect of investing that many people overlook is the tax implications of capital gains. Capital gains are the profits you make from selling an asset, such as stocks, real estate, or jewelry, for more than you paid for it. These gains are subject to capital gains tax, which can significantly impact your overall investment returns. Therefore, it is important to seek out capital gains advice to ensure you are maximizing your investments while minimizing your tax liability.

There are several strategies you can use to manage capital gains and reduce your tax burden. Here are some top tips for capital gains advice:

1. Hold onto your investments for the long term: One of the best ways to reduce your capital gains tax is to hold onto your investments for over a year. This is because long-term capital gains are taxed at a lower rate than short-term gains. By holding onto your investments for the long term, you can take advantage of this lower tax rate and pay less in taxes when you eventually sell your assets.

2. Consider tax-loss harvesting: Tax-loss harvesting is a strategy where you sell investments that have experienced a loss in order to offset gains in other investments. By strategically selling assets at a loss, you can reduce your overall tax liability and potentially lower your capital gains tax bill. This can be a useful strategy for investors who have both winning and losing investments in their portfolio.

3. Utilize tax-advantaged accounts: Another way to manage capital gains tax is to invest in tax-advantaged accounts such as IRAs, 401(k)s, or 529 college savings plans. These accounts offer tax benefits that can help you grow your investments without incurring capital gains tax. By taking advantage of these accounts, you can maximize your investment returns and minimize your tax liability over time.

4. Donate appreciated assets to charity: If you have investments that have appreciated significantly in value, you can consider donating them to charity instead of selling them. By donating appreciated assets, you can avoid paying capital gains tax on the profits and receive a tax deduction for the fair market value of the asset. This can be a tax-efficient way to support a charitable cause while also reducing your tax liability.
